Canonical metrics on Hartogs domains

Abstract

An nn-dimensional Hartogs domain DFD_F with strongly pseudoconvex boundary can be equipped with a natural Kaehler metric gFg_F. This paper contains two results. In the first one we prove that if gFg_F is an extremal Kaehler metric then (DF,gF)(D_F, g_F) is holomorphically isometric to an open subset of the nn-dimensional complex hyperbolic space. In the second one we prove the same assertion under the assumption that there exists a real holomorphic vector field XX on DFD_F such that (gF,X)(g_F, X) is a Kaehler-Ricci soliton.
